Dehydration is one risk factor that may lead to a rare but serious side effect of Metformin, a condition called Lactic Acidosis. Lactic Acidosis Is A Rare But Serious Side Effect Of Metformin ... Lactic Acidosis is a condition resulting from the increase of lactic acid in the blood. (Suite101.com)

Some 150 diseases are known to be caused by mutations in mitochondrial DNA. ; mitochondrial encephalopathy, lactic acidosis, and stroke-like episodes (MELAS); and Leber hereditary optic neuropathy (LHON) are just three of the known inherited diseases caused by mutations in mitochondrial DNA.. Though many of these incurable diseases result from spontaneous mutations in mitochondrial DNA, others are inherited. (ABC News)

The study included 134 advanced chronic kidney disease patients with metabolic acidosis, a condition caused by low bicarbonate levels. The patients were randomly divided into two groups, one of which took a small daily tablet of sodium bicarbonate (baking soda). (MEDLINEplus)

MICROVILLUS INCLUSION DISEASE A rare genetic disorder of the small intestine Causes chronic, severe diarrhoea in newborn babies, which can lead to serious dehydration and a condition called metabolic acidosis Nearly always fatal, but can sometimes be treated by intravenous feeding or an intestinal transplant. Based on this clinical genetic knowledge and on information gathered by historians on the health of Charles II, Alvarez and colleagues speculate that the simultaneous occurrence of two different genetic disorders (combined pituitary hormone deficiency and distal renal tubular acidosis), determined by recessive alleles at two unlinked loci, could explain much of the complex clinical profile of this king, including his impotence/infertility, which led to the extinction of the dynasty. When acidosis occurs, osteoclasts initiate bone resorption - a process where osteoclasts break down bone and release the minerals resulting in a transfer of calcium from the bone fluid to the blood.
